Axel es una aplicación de línea de comandos que acelera las descargas HTTP/FTP mediante el uso de fuentes múltiples para un archivo. Por ejemplo, algunos sitios FTP limitan la velocidad de cada conexión, por lo tanto la apertura de más de una conexión en un momento multiplica el ancho de banda permitido.
Archive for Comandos
Como eliminar un paquete mal configurado o que lanzó error de instalación en Ubuntu
Si ha obtenido un error de configuración al instalar un paquete en Ubuntu, verá un mensaje de error cada vez que haga la instalación de un paquete (otro).Es muy molesto y hay un comando para eliminar esos paquetes mal configurados/Instalados.
sudo aptitude purge $(dpkg -l|grep ^rc|awk '{ print $2 }')
Enjoy!
Actualizar twitter via curl [Linea de comandos]
Si curl no está instalado (ubuntu):
sudo apt-get install curl
curl -u user:pass -d status="Tweeting desde un terminal" http://twitter.com/statuses/update.xml
Nota: Tenga cuidado de no hacer esto en una máquina multi-usuario, ya que tu contraseña será visible en la lista de procesos mientras curl se esté ejecutando.
O ejecutar:
history -c
Vuelve a montar un disco usb sin quitarlo o reinsertarlo
[Gnome] No lo he probado todavia!!!
$ eject /dev/sdb; sleep 1; eject -t /dev/sdb
Works??
Gmail inbox desde la linea de comandos.
Chequea tu bandeja de entrada de Gmail desde la poderosa linea de comandos:
curl -u username --silent "https://mail.google.com/mail/feed/atom" | perl -ne 'print "\t" if //; print "$2\n" if /(.*)/;'
Update: Incluyo en Gift lo que wp no me deja introducir (pre/code)
![]()
Via | webupd8
Encontrar detalles acerca de imágenes ISO desde la línea de comandos [Linux]
Si deseas saber el contenido de ese misterioso archivo ISO, y no quieres quemar la imagen,puedes ver los detalles del volumen con un simple comando:
isoinfo -d -i filename.iso
El comando anterior te proporcionará detalles como el tamaño del volumen, si la imagen es un archivo de arranque y una que otra información valiosa.
[Source]
Como eliminar directorios vacíos [Linux]
Existen varias maneras (comandos) para eliminar directorios vacíos.En este post,algunos ejemplos que he reocpilado:
Cleanlinks
cd /ruta
cleanlinks
for v in targetdir/*; do [ $(ls -lA $v | wc -l) -eq 1 ] && rmdir $v; done;
find /home/nico -type d -empty -delete
rm -rf directory-name
rmdir directory-name
find -depth -type d -empty -exec rmdir {} \;
xargs pude ser mas rápido que -exec
find . -type d -empty | xargs rmdir
perl -MFile::Find -e"finddepth(sub{rmdir},'.')"
Explicación detallada del último comando » duramecho.com
Enjoy!.
Correr Skype usando tu tema GTK
Quizas no te guste el tema de KDE o te guste mas tu propio tema (GTK).
skype --disable-cleanlooks -style GTK
disable cleanlooks puede no ser necesario para lograr el efecto deseado.
Los comandos && y || [Unix]
Desde hace ya un tiempo estamos acostumbrados a usar el comando && ,el cual,puede ser utilizado entre varios comandos diferentes y se lee:
Si el comando1 es correcto (estado de salida cero) se ejecutarà a continuación el comando2.
Ejemplo:
comando1 && comando2
Ahora,el comando || harà lo opuesto.Si el estado de salida del comando1 es falso (no cero),el comando2 serà ejecutado de todas manera.
Ejemplo:
comando1 || comando2
En este blog se ha utilizado mucho el comando && pero muy poco ||.Un simple ejemplo de como utilizar ambos comandos serìa:
sudo apt-get install htop && sudo rmmod pcspkr
Como ejemplo para el comando || he ejecutado un comando incorrecto (cd desktop*) seguido por uno correcto (ls)
cd desktop || ls
De esta manera veremos claramente como se ejecuta el comando correcto (2°) a pesar de que el primer comando nos da un output (no cero):
nico@nico-laptop:~$ cd desktop || ls bash: cd: desktop: No such file or directory 31480-lil-polar.tar.gz googleearth Commands google-earth Desktop gtkrc Dropbox opera_10.00.4440.gcc4.qt3_i386.deb fauna_1.zip _PANIC__by_ABRES.jpg fauna_1.zip.gpg sheelex.png gimpfx-foundry-2.6-1.tar.gz nico@nico-laptop:~$
Si cambiamos || por && en el comando anterior ($ cd desktop && ls) obtendriamos el output siguiente:
nico@nico-laptop:~$ cd desktop && ls bash: cd: desktop: No such file or directory
*Comando correcto: cd Desktop
Purgar todos los archivos de configuracion de paquetes eliminados
(Residual config) como los llama Synaptic.
sudo aptitude search ~c
Ejemplo de output:
sudo aptitude search ~c [sudo] password for nico: c inkblot - GNOME ink level monitor c libwebkit-1.0-1 - Web content engine library for Gtk+
sudo aptitude purge ~c
Sin el uso de aptitude:
dpkg -l | awk '/^rc/ {print $2}' | xargs dpkg -P
Programar una descarga para otro momento.
Donde url es la direccion correcta de la descarga y 03:00,la hora a configurar.
echo 'wget url' | at 03:00
RSS - Comments